Transaction 53d8bd3f1cac3630a4cb5e4441c8646020e4d53b85ab1be80fd86a7022e1e13a
1 Input
1 Output
-
53d8bd3f1cac3630a4cb5e4441c8646020e4d53b85ab1be80fd86a7022e1e13a:0
- value
- 6382699
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1bf95bc41ac96453448912e93db7503f36e63080 OP_EQUAL
- address
- 34EvtTDSYxxUBVPCuCUoWS9AnCWT1r6cGa